Join us Sunday, February 17 from 2-4pm for festive opening receptions to celebrate three new exhibitions at the Providence Art Club.

On view in Maxwell Mays Gallery:
Rick Grosvenor and Donna Kenny Kirwan: The Sea, The Sky, and In Between

On view in Mary Castelnovo Gallery:
Gloria Merchant: Playing with Dolls

On view in Dodge House Gallery:
Eveline Luppi and T. Michael Tracy: The UV Show

These exhibitions will continue through March 8.
Gallery hours are weekdays 12-4pm, weekends 2-4pm, and by special appointment with the gallery manager.

PARKING INFO

The Providence Art Club is conveniently located in the heart of College Hill, just a 5 minute walk from both Kennedy Plaza Bus Terminal and the Providence Amtrak Station. Ample street parking is available nearby on Benefit Street as well as North Main Street. The Club’s off street parking lots are typically in use by Art Club members and guests, but feel free to contact our gallery staff and they will be happy to help you coordinate your visit.
